Topic: 求援

ERP俱乐部

第 1 页 总共 1 页 [共有 6 条记录]


Posted by 鸿烈 on 2008-01-18 11:37 上午

请教各位高手:

我们有一个库存转移,IM移动类型是311,转出库存地点A与仓库号挂钩,转入仓库地点B与仓库号无关。我们约定的作业步骤是:
1) LT01,WM移动类型311,物料从实体仓位提取100到921中间转储仓位。存盘后TO自动确认。
      结果:物料在实体仓位的存货减少100,中间转储仓位921之transfer中增加100;
2) MIGO,IM移动类型311,存盘过账。正确的结果应该是:MMBE中物料库存地点A存货减少100,而B增加100;LS26中921那一行应该完全消失,实体仓位数量不变。

然而,不知道前台作业用户是如何操作的,他作业完毕后,IM的MMBE倒是正确,WM中LS26的921那一行还在,数量为0。点击“仓位库存”去看,赫然是两条记录:一条是921 TRANSFER +100数量,另一条则是921 TRANSFER -100数量,正负不能相抵。

这个物料本身没有批次,而且IM和WM中都是非限制库存,也没有特殊库存挂钩。我亲自作业了一把,都没有这种情况发生。因此,我想请教——

1) 出现921中转仓位正负两条不能相抵的原因是什么?
2) 已经产生的正负两条记录,如何让它们抵消掉从而让921中转仓位的数量等于零?

请赐教。


Posted by albert_xbh on 2008-01-18 12:05 下午
你应该先做MIGO,这样会在地点A产生一减少100的TR,然后再通过TR去做TO单,从实体仓位中提100件货。

现在的处理办法很简单,把+100从921转回实体仓位,然后再通过留下的-100的TR从实体仓位提货,创建TO并确认就可以了

Posted by baiboyd on 2008-01-18 05:44 下午
1) 出现921中转仓位正负两条不能相抵的原因是什么?
答: 出现的原因可能是某个地方少设置了“TO立即确认”,不过如移动类型、转出仓储类型、转入的仓库类型,只要有一个未设置,都有可能出现这种情况
2) 已经产生的正负两条记录,如何让它们抵消掉从而让921中转仓位的数量等于零?
答: 你用LT01,移动类型999,将100+的库存转到100-的库存上就可以抵消为0了

Posted by RogerTian on 2008-02-26 09:29 下午
Baiboyd的方法简单有效。

Posted by RogerTian on 2008-02-26 09:34 下午
另外,这种错误我在某个外挂RF中间件的项目中遇到过,客户在中间件里开发程序调用SAP标准函数产生TO,有时候也会出现这种现象。具体现象是有时候发生,有时候不发生,所以比较难以分析具体原因,估计是系统Bug。但有一点可以确定,虽然没有启用批次管理,也没有特殊库存,但是在921中的2个份(Quant)的GR Date是不一样的,一个有GR Date,另一个没有。这是问题产生的根本原因。

Posted by jasonzeng on 2008-03-25 10:32 上午
完美无缺的解答,超强,简单,实用,分析很地道!
太完美了!